Output 100c81785b269c9a7666d5d4b244deba03e75642a2e2e35660d7c5eaf1acee18:0

value
40236138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d26c0b033bc889cab8224605c164532484be66c OP_EQUAL
address
MAZJFaSDzVdVFgXjbWSibAK4fKMxGrUWpL
transaction
100c81785b269c9a7666d5d4b244deba03e75642a2e2e35660d7c5eaf1acee18
spent
true